    Description

    Spacious detached bungalow with 2-3 bedrooms, large garden, driveway, conservatory, and flexible living. Quiet cul-de-sac near schools, shops, and transport in sought-after Greenmount.

    This detached true bungalow offers well‑planned single‑level accommodation with an entrance hallway leading into two comfortable reception rooms, a spacious dining kitchen, separate utility area and a bright full‑width conservatory overlooking the garden. The property includes two generous double bedrooms, with the flexibility to use an additional reception room or as a third bedroom, if required, making it suitable for those seeking accessible ground‑floor living. The layout is practical, easy to navigate and provides ample space for day‑to‑day living.

    Externally, the bungalow sits on a large, level plot with a wide private driveway providing excellent off‑road parking. The rear garden is a key feature: mature, private and enjoying a sunny aspect, with established shrubs, lawned areas and a patio space ideal for outdoor seating. The cul‑de‑sac position ensures minimal passing traffic and a quiet residential setting, while still offering the convenience of nearby village amenities.

    Greenmount remains one of the most sought‑after areas in Bury, known for its strong community feel, excellent transport links and access to the wider motorway network for commuting across Greater Manchester. The property is well placed for highly rated OFSTED schools including Holcombe Brook Primary School and Woodhey High School, as well as local shops, healthcare facilities and public transport connections. With its desirable location, practical layout and generous plot, this is an ideal opportunity for buyers seeking a well‑maintained bungalow in a prime Greenmount setting.
